Abstract

A vehicle rear-suspension system comprises a trailing arm one end of which is connected to the vehicle body by way of a resilient bushing for up-and-down pivotal movement, a wheel hub for supporting a rear wheel for rotation, a ball joint connecting the wheel hub to the trailing arm so as to permit pivotal movement of the wheel hub about a point relative to the trailing arm, and first and second resilient bushings which resiliently connect the wheel hub to the trailing arm, the ball joint and the first and second resilient bushings being arranged to cause the rear wheel to toe in against a force acting thereon. A first control link is fixed to said trailing arm at one end, and a second control link is connected for pivotal movement to the other end of the first control link at one end. The second control link is connected for pivotal movement to the vehicle body at the other end. The body side pivotal center of the second control link is offset from the pivotal axis of the trailing arm by a preset amount.
